    Backup Johnson could be starting elsewhere

    Greenville, S.C. -- It was the ultimate emergency. Lose that game and the Atlanta Falcons' season would have been as good as over. The last stroke, the final blow, dead, all those calamitous benedictions.

    Mike Vick, the "meal ticket," had been in recovery since midway of the Tampa Bay game, brought down with a damaged shoulder, luckily not the one he throws with. Doug Johnson had come on in relief, and while his ratio of completions looked good, the three interceptions didn't. And for one of them to have been picked off by that oversized circus act, Warren Sapp . . . Ugh!

    The Giants were next, on the road. It was Johnson's game alone, to win or lose. Vick would be a spectator.

    To this day, coach Dan Reeves says, "It was the key to our season. If we had lost to the Giants, we'd have been 1-4. That would have been too much to make up
